read name
echo "您输入的姓名是:$name" ech"> read name
echo "您输入的姓名是:$name" ech">
117.info
人生若只如初见

linux怎么获取用户输入

在Linux中,可以使用read命令来获取用户输入。read命令可以从标准输入(键盘)读取用户输入的值,并将其存储在一个变量中。

以下是一个示例代码,演示如何获取用户输入并将其存储在变量中:

#!/bin/bash

echo "请输入您的姓名:"
read name
echo "您输入的姓名是:$name"

echo "请输入您的年龄:"
read age
echo "您输入的年龄是:$age"

在上述代码中,首先通过echo命令输出需要用户输入的信息,然后使用read命令读取用户输入,并将其存储在相应的变量(name和age)中。最后,使用echo命令输出用户输入的值。

可以将上述代码保存为一个脚本文件(例如input.sh),然后在终端中运行该脚本文件,即可获取用户输入。

运行脚本文件的命令为:./input.sh

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e489AzsLBQNSB1U.html

推荐文章

  • linux端口无法访问的原因有哪些

    防火墙设置:防火墙可能会阻止某些端口的访问。可以通过配置防火墙规则来允许特定端口的访问。 端口未打开:某些端口可能默认是关闭的,需要手动打开。可以通过编...

  • linux网卡设置异常如何修复

    如果你的Linux网卡设置出现异常,可以尝试以下几种方法修复: 检查网络配置文件:检查网络配置文件是否正确配置了网卡相关信息,如IP地址、子网掩码、网关等。可...

  • linux网卡异常怎么排查

    当Linux网卡出现异常时,以下是一些排查步骤: 检查物理连接:确保网线连接正确,插头没有松动或损坏。 检查网络配置:使用ifconfig命令或ip命令检查网卡是否正确...

  • linux修改端口号要注意哪些事项

    在Linux系统中修改端口号时,需要注意以下几个事项: 权限问题:修改端口号通常需要root权限,因为端口号低于1024的是系统保留端口,只有root用户才能使用。因此...

  • plsql无法编辑表的原因及解决方法是什么

    PL/SQL 无法直接编辑表的原因是因为 PL/SQL 是一种过程化语言,不提供直接编辑表的功能。PL/SQL 的主要目的是用于编写存储过程、函数、触发器等数据库对象。

  • plsql建表字段备注中文乱码怎么解决

    要解决PL/SQL建表字段备注中文乱码的问题,可以尝试以下方法: 确保数据库的字符集为UTF-8。可以使用以下命令来检查数据库的字符集:
    SELECT value FROM nl...

  • python如何将字符串转换为列表

    要将字符串转换为列表,可以使用split()函数。split()函数将字符串按照指定的分隔符分割,并返回一个包含分割后的各个子字符串的列表。默认的分隔符是空格。

  • numpy数组维度如何看

    numpy数组的维度可以通过shape属性来查看。
    例如,在一个二维数组中,shape属性返回一个元组,元组中的元素表示数组在每个维度上的大小。例如,对于一个2行...